To view the original source information, use the "Learn more" links.Intent on becoming an actress, she joined a touring theatre company in 1946. Her stepfather's money cushioned her against the rigours that confront many young would-be performers. She eventually appeared on Broadway, and finally went to Hollywood, where - as Nancy Davis - she made 11 films between 1946 and 1959.www.bbc.com/news/world-us-canada-27050892Nancy Davis Reagan’s first acting roles were on the stage, the most notable as Lady-In-Waiting Si-Tchun in the Broadway musical Lute Song. She moved to Hollywood to pursue a film career and in 1949 began to appear in television and movie roles.www.reaganlibrary.gov/reagans/nancy-reagan/nanc…Nancy Reagan soon took up acting and her first starring role in a high school play was "First Lady." When she went to Smith College, she "majored in English and drama - and boys," she wrote in her autobiography, "My Turn." After graduation, she landed a part in a touring production staring ZaSu Pitts, a famous comedienne.www.vcstar.com/story/news/local/2016/03/06/nan…She graduated with her bachelor’s degree in dramatic arts. The future First Lady was still in college, however, when she made her very first appearance on film, performing in a National Foundation for Infantile Paralysis fundraising short film short shown across the nation’s movie theaters.archive.firstladies.org/blog/the-hollywood-movie-st…
